Piedmont University vs. HSC- Hampden-Sydney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Piedmont University or HSC- Hampden-Sydney? Published tuition is the sticker price; many students pay less after aid (see average net price below).

  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Piedmont University than HSC- Hampden-Sydney ($22,252 vs. $29,717).
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Piedmont University are 21.7% lower than at Hampden Sydney College ($13,100 vs. $16,732).
  • Hampden Sydney College is 72.1% more expensive for in-state tuition than Piedmont University (about $22,850 more per year; $54,550.00 vs. $31,700.00).
  • Out-of-state tuition is 72.1% higher at HSC- Hampden-Sydney than at Piedmont University (about $22,850 more per year; $54,550.00 vs. $31,700.00).
  • The same share of students receive grant aid at Piedmont University as at Hampden Sydney College (100% vs. 100%).
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Hampden Sydney College students is 65.4% larger than aid received by Piedmont University students ($40,720 vs. $24,618).

Piedmont University vs. HSC- Hampden-Sydney Admissions comparison

Which college is harder to get into, Piedmont University or HSC- Hampden-Sydney? Typical SAT and ACT scores (same estimates as in the table above), middle 50% test ranges where reported, test score submission policy, deadlines, and acceptance rates summarize admission difficulty between HSC- Hampden-Sydney and Piedmont University.

  • The typical SAT score (median estimate) at Piedmont University (1140) is the same as at HSC- Hampden-Sydney (1140).
  • Incoming HSC- Hampden-Sydney students have a 4 point higher typical ACT composite (median estimate) (25 vs. 21 at Piedmont University).
  • Reported middle 50% SAT composite range (25th-75th percentile) for admitted students: Piedmont University 1038/1245; Hampden Sydney College 1030/1250.
  • Reported middle 50% ACT composite range (25th-75th percentile) for admitted students: Piedmont University 18/25; Hampden Sydney College 23/28.
  • Submitting SAT or ACT scores: Piedmont University - Test optional; HSC- Hampden-Sydney - Test optional.
  • Typical fall application deadline: Piedmont University Jul 15, 2027; HSC- Hampden-Sydney Feb 1, 2027.
  • Accepted freshman Piedmont University students have a 0.01 point higher average high school GPA (3.54) than students at HSC- Hampden-Sydney (3.53).
  • Piedmont University has a higher acceptance rate (93.3%) than HSC- Hampden-Sydney (40.9%).
  • The share of admitted students who enrolled (yield) is 14.6% at Piedmont University vs. 22.8% at HSC- Hampden-Sydney.

Piedmont University vs. HSC- Hampden-Sydney Graduation Outcomes Comparison

How do outcomes compare for Piedmont University and HSC- Hampden-Sydney? Graduation rate, earnings, and student loan debt are common indicators. The bullets below summarize the same federal outcomes fields as the comparison table (College Scorecard / IPEDS where applicable).

  • Hampden Sydney College's six-year graduation rate (67%) is higher than Piedmont University's (46%).
  • Graduates from Hampden Sydney College earn a median of about $13,000 more per year than Piedmont University graduates about ten years after starting college ($54,000 vs. $41,000), per the same Scorecard earnings definition.
  • Among federal student loan borrowers, Piedmont University graduates have a $3,264 lower median loan debt than HSC- Hampden-Sydney graduates ($23,736 vs. $27,000).
  • Among borrowers, Piedmont University graduates have an estimated $34 lower median monthly federal student loan payment than HSC- Hampden-Sydney graduates ($245 vs. $279).
  • More HSC- Hampden-Sydney gra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Piedmont University students, three years after graduation. (75% vs. 44%)
